Exceeding Expectations

One of the phrases you will hear The Mister say often is "under-promise and over-perform." You know what I'm talking about; you order something that is out of stock and the clerk says they'll have it in a week. After a series of phone calls and frustrations, you finally get the item three weeks later, and you are frustrated with the clerk and the store. If the clerk had told you that the item would take a month to receive and then you got it in three weeks, you'd be pleased with the efficiency. It's all about expectations.
